Skip to content

Commit

Permalink
Merge branch 'todogroup:main' into patch-i18n-zh
Browse files Browse the repository at this point in the history
  • Loading branch information
node authored Aug 14, 2023
2 parents 5672869 + d3bb3d8 commit 31db21d
Show file tree
Hide file tree
Showing 3 changed files with 84 additions and 76 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/linter.yml
Original file line number Diff line number Diff line change
Expand Up @@ -50,4 +50,4 @@ jobs: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
VALIDATE_MARKDOWN: true
MARKDOWN_CONFIG_FILE: markdownlint.yml
FILTER_REGEX_INCLUDE: .*ospo-book/chapters/.*.md
FILTER_REGEX_INCLUDE: .*ospo-book/content/en/.*.md
13 changes: 10 additions & 3 deletions ospo-book/content/en/_index.md
Original file line number Diff line number Diff line change
Expand Up @@ -6,13 +6,20 @@ status: Completed

# Welcome to the <br/>OSPO Book

Welcome to the glossary for the Open Source Program Offices (OSPOs). As you may know, the world of open source is vast and complex, with many different terms and concepts that can be difficult to navigate. Our aim with this glossary is not to provide a definitive or general definition of these terms, but to clarify what we mean specifically under the context of an OSPO framework (stratey, governance, compliance and community) for organizations.
This book serves as a wiki of knowledge for Open Source Program Office (OSPOs) teams, aiding them in gaining a better understanding of their role within organizations and providing resources built in the open across different organizations for effectively managing an OSPO.
The book covers a wide range of topics, including:

* Why organizations may or may not need an OSPO
* Assessing an organization's readiness for implementing an OSPO
* The role of OSPOs in different types of organizations
* Challenges and common antipatterns associated with OSPOs
* Practical recommendations in day-to-day-tasks, ranging from formulating open source policies to effectively engaging with external open source communities

<p><img class="mt-3 mb-3" src="/images/homepage/colorful-houses.jpg" alt="Colorful houses with people"></p>

As you explore the terms and concepts in this glossary, we encourage you to use the descriptions and links provided. And if you have any suggestions for additional terms or resources that we should include, please don't hesitate to open an Issue or include new terms by opening a PR!
As you explore the terms and concepts in this book, we encourage you to use the resources and links provided. And if you have any suggestions for additional terms or resources that we should include, please don't hesitate to open an Issue or include new terms by opening a PR!

## License

All code contributions are under the Apache 2.0 license.
All code contributions are under the Apache 2.0 license.
Documentation is distributed under CC BY 4.0.
145 changes: 73 additions & 72 deletions ospo-book/content/en/references.md
Original file line number Diff line number Diff line change
Expand Up @@ -22,75 +22,76 @@ This section will provide organizations with a comprehensive list of the existin

## Resources list (WIP)

| Source | Title | Link |
|--------|-------|------|
| Guide | Concise Guide for Evaluating Open Source Software | https://github.com/ossf/wg-best-practices-os-developers/blob/main/docs/Concise-Guide-for-Evaluating-Open-Source-Software.md#readme |
| Guide | Concise Guide for Developing More Secure Software | https://github.com/ossf/wg-best-practices-os-developers/blob/main/docs/Concise-Guide-for-Evaluating-Open-Source-Software.md#readme |
| Guide | Guide to implementing a coordinated vulnerability disclosure process for open source projects | https://github.com/ossf/oss-vulnerability-guide/blob/main/maintainer-guide.md#readme |
| Guide | How to Create an Open Source Program | https://todogroup.org/guides/create-program/ |
| Guide | Measuring Your Open Source Program | https://todogroup.org/guides/measuring/ |
| Guide | Tools for Managing Your Open Source Program | https://todogroup.org/guides/management-tools/|
| Guide | Managing Career Development within OSPOs | https://todogroup.org/guides/managing-career-development-within-ospo/ |
| Guide | Contributing and Launching open source projects| https://todogroup.org/guides/outbound-oss/ |
| Guide | Using Open Source Code | https://todogroup.org/guides/using-open-source/ |
| Guide | Participating in Open Source Communities | https://todogroup.org/guides/participating/ |
| Guide | Recruiting Open Source Developers | https://todogroup.org/guides/recruiting-open-source-developers/ |
| Guide | Starting an Open Source Project | https://todogroup.org/guides/starting-an-open-source-project/ |
| Guide | Improve Your Open Source Development Impact | https://todogroup.org/guides/improve-your-open-source-development-impact/ |
| Guide | Shutting Down an Open Source Project | https://todogroup.org/guides/shutting-down-an-open-source-project/ |
| Guide | Setting an Open Source Strategy | https://todogroup.org/guides/strategy/ |
| Guide | Marketing Open Source Projects | https://todogroup.org/guides/marketing-open-source-projects/ |
| Guide | Building Leadership in an Open Source Community | https://todogroup.org/guides/building-leadership/ |
| Guide | Building an Inclusive Open Source Community | https://todogroup.org/guides/diversity-inclusion/ |
| Guide | Organizing and Managing Open Source Events | https://todogroup.org/guides/organizing-and-managing-open-source-events/ |
| Guide | Creating OS Commercial Ecosystems | https://todogroup.org/guides/os-commercial-ecosystem/ |
| Model | OSPO Maturity Model | https://www.linuxfoundation.org/research/the-evolution-of-the-open-source-program-office-ospo |
| Course | OSPO 101 Course | https://github.com/todogroup/ospo-career-path/ |
| Course | Building Effective Open Source Programs | https://training.linuxfoundation.org/training/building-effective-open-source-programs/ |
| Course | Open Source Management & Strategy | https://training.linuxfoundation.org/training/open-source-management-strategy/ |
| Course | Open Source Community Management | https://training.linuxfoundation.org/training/open-source-community-management/ |
| Course | Open Source License Compliance for Lawyers | https://training.linuxfoundation.org/training/open-source-license-compliance-for-lawyers/ |
| Course | Open Source Licensing Basics for Lawyers | https://training.linuxfoundation.org/training/open-source-licensing-basics-for-lawyers/ |
| Course | Introduction to open source license compliance | https://training.linuxfoundation.org/training/introduction-to-open-source-license-compliance-management-lfc193/ |
| Course | Secure Software Development Fundamentals Courses | https://openssf.org/training/courses/ |
| Whitepaper | A Deep Dive into OSPO Responsibilities structures and open source models | https://www.linuxfoundation.org/tools/a-deep-dive-into-open-source-program-offices/ |
| Handbook | Good Governance Initiative | https://ospo.zone/ggi/ |
| Mind Map | OSPO Mind Map | https://ospomindmap.todogroup.org/ |
| Study | How to Evaluate Open Source Software | https://dwheeler.com/oss_fs_eval.html |
| Study | The state of the OSPO 2018 | https://github.com/todogroup/osposurvey |
| Study | The state of the OSPO 2019 | https://github.com/todogroup/osposurvey |
| Study | The state of the OSPO 2020 | https://github.com/todogroup/osposurvey |
| Study | The state of the OSPO 2021 | https://github.com/todogroup/osposurvey |
| Study | The state of the OSPO 2022 | https://github.com/todogroup/osposurvey |
| Study | The Evolution of the OSPO | https://linuxfoundation.org/tools/the-evolution-of-the-open-source-program-office-ospo/ |
| Study | Understanding the Open Source Development Model | https://derkling.matbug.net/_media/docs:lf_os_dev_model.pdf |
| Study | Artificial Intelligence and Data in Open Source | https://www.linuxfoundation.org/research/artificial-intelligence-and-data-in-open-source
| Study | The Business Value of the OSPO | https://www.linuxfoundation.org/research/business-value-of-ospo |
| Study | A Deep Dive into Open Source Program Offices: Structure, Roles, Responsibilities, and Challenges | https://www.linuxfoundation.org/research/a-deep-dive-into-open-source-program-offices |
| Study | The Evolution of the Open Source Program Office (OSPO) | https://www.linuxfoundation.org/research/the-evolution-of-the-open-source-program-office-ospo |
| Case Study | Autodesk OSPO | https://todogroup.org/guides/casestudies/autodesk/
| Case Study | Capital One - OSPO in regulated environments | https://todogroup.org/guides/casestudies/capitalone/
| Case Study | Porsche - OSPOs in Automotive | https://todogroup.org/guides/casestudies/porsche/ |
| Case Study | Comcast | https://todogroup.org/guides/casestudies/comcast/ |
| Case Study | Dropbox | https://todogroup.org/guides/casestudies/dropbox/ |
| Case Study | Meta | https://todogroup.org/guides/casestudies/facebook/ |
| Case Study | Microsoft | https://todogroup.org/guides/casestudies/microsoft/|
| Case Study | National Instruments | https://todogroup.org/guides/casestudies/ni/ |
| Case Study | Porsche | https://todogroup.org/guides/casestudies/porsche/ |
| Case Study | Red Hat | https://todogroup.org/guides/casestudies/redhat/ |
| Case Study | Salesforce | https://todogroup.org/guides/casestudies/salesforce/ |
| Case Study | SAP | https://todogroup.org/guides/casestudies/sap/ |
| Case Study | Uber | https://todogroup.org/guides/casestudies/uber/ |
| Case Study | Rochester Institute of Technology OSPO | https://www.rit.edu/news/rit-creates-openrit-university-wide-initiative-all-things-open |
| Case Study | Trinity College Dublin OSPO |https://ospoplusplus.org/resource/trinity-college-dublin-ospo/ |
| Case Study | Johns Hopkins University OSPO | https://ospoplusplus.org/resource/johns-hopkins-university-ospo/ |
| Case Study | University of California Santa Cruz OSPO | https://ospoplusplus.org/resource/ospo-uc-santa-cruz/ |
| Presentation | How Government OSPOs Deliver Value for Citizens at Scale | https://youtu.be/uX1ULoGR6lg | Article | The Dutch OSPO | https://joinup.ec.europa.eu/collection/open-source-observatory-osor/news/dutch-digitalisation-minister-announces-ospo-creation |
| Article | The OSPO – A New Tool for Digital Government | https://openforumeurope.org/publications/the-ospo-a-new-tool-for-digital-government/ |
| Standard | Standard for Public Code| https://standard.publiccode.net/ |
| Specification | OpenChain Security Assurance Specification | https://www.openchainproject.org/security-assurance |
| Specification | OpenChain ISO/IEC 5230:2020 | https://www.openchainproject.org/license-compliance |
| Book | The Open Source Way 2.0 | https://www.theopensourceway.org/the_open_source_way-guidebook-2.0.html |
| Book | VM (Vicky) Brasseur: Forge Your Future with Open Source | https://www.oreilly.com/library/view/forge-your-future/9781680506389/f_0000.xhtml |
| Book | Eric S. Raymond: The Cathedral & the Bazaar | https://www.oreilly.com/library/view/the-cathedral/0596001088/ |
| Book | Open Source Law, Policy and Practice (2nd edn) | https://academic.oup.com/book/44727 |
| Source | Title and Link |
|--------|----------------|
| Guide | [Concise Guide for Evaluating Open Source Software](https://github.com/ossf/wg-best-practices-os-developers/blob/main/docs/Concise-Guide-for-Evaluating-Open-Source-Software.md#readme)
| Guide | [Concise Guide for Developing More Secure Software](https://github.com/ossf/wg-best-practices-os-developers/blob/main/docs/Concise-Guide-for-Evaluating-Open-Source-Software.md#readme)
| Guide | [Guide to implementing a coordinated vulnerability disclosure process for open source projects](https://github.com/ossf/oss-vulnerability-guide/blob/main/maintainer-guide.md#readme)
| Guide | [How to Create an Open Source Program](https://todogroup.org/guides/create-program/)
| Guide | [Measuring Your Open Source Program](https://todogroup.org/guides/measuring/)
| Guide | [Tools for Managing Your Open Source Program](https://todogroup.org/guides/management-tools/)
| Guide | [Managing Career Development within OSPOs](https://todogroup.org/guides/managing-career-development-within-ospo/)
| Guide | [Contributing and Launching open source projects](https://todogroup.org/guides/outbound-oss/)
| Guide | [Using Open Source Code](https://todogroup.org/guides/using-open-source/)
| Guide | [Participating in Open Source Communities](https://todogroup.org/guides/participating/)
| Guide | [Recruiting Open Source Developers](https://todogroup.org/guides/recruiting-open-source-developers/)
| Guide | [Starting an Open Source Project](https://todogroup.org/guides/starting-an-open-source-project/)
| Guide | [Improve Your Open Source Development Impact](https://todogroup.org/guides/improve-your-open-source-development-impact/)
| Guide | [Shutting Down an Open Source Project](https://todogroup.org/guides/shutting-down-an-open-source-project/)
| Guide | [Setting an Open Source Strategy](https://todogroup.org/guides/strategy/)
| Guide | [Marketing Open Source Projects](https://todogroup.org/guides/marketing-open-source-projects/)
| Guide | [Building Leadership in an Open Source Community](https://todogroup.org/guides/building-leadership/)
| Guide | [Building an Inclusive Open Source Community](https://todogroup.org/guides/diversity-inclusion/)
| Guide | [Organizing and Managing Open Source Events](https://todogroup.org/guides/organizing-and-managing-open-source-events/)
| Guide | [Creating OS Commercial Ecosystems](https://todogroup.org/guides/os-commercial-ecosystem/)
| Model | [OSPO Maturity Model](https://www.linuxfoundation.org/research/the-evolution-of-the-open-source-program-office-ospo)
| Course | [OSPO 101 Course](https://github.com/todogroup/ospo-career-path/)
| Course | [Building Effective Open Source Programs](https://training.linuxfoundation.org/training/building-effective-open-source-programs/)
| Course | [Open Source Management & Strategy](https://training.linuxfoundation.org/training/open-source-management-strategy/)
| Course | [Open Source Community Management](https://training.linuxfoundation.org/training/open-source-community-management/)
| Course | [Open Source License Compliance for Lawyers](https://training.linuxfoundation.org/training/open-source-license-compliance-for-lawyers/)
| Course | [Open Source Licensing Basics for Lawyers](https://training.linuxfoundation.org/training/open-source-licensing-basics-for-lawyers/)
| Course | [Introduction to open source license compliance](https://training.linuxfoundation.org/training/introduction-to-open-source-license-compliance-management-lfc193/)
| Course | [Secure Software Development Fundamentals Courses](https://openssf.org/training/courses/)
| Whitepaper | [A Deep Dive into OSPO Responsibilities structures and open source models](https://www.linuxfoundation.org/tools/a-deep-dive-into-open-source-program-offices/)
| Handbook | [Good Governance Initiative](https://ospo.zone/ggi/)
| Mind Map | [OSPO Mind Map](https://ospomindmap.todogroup.org/)
| Study | [How to Evaluate Open Source Software](https://dwheeler.com/oss_fs_eval.html)
| Study | [The state of the OSPO 2018](https://github.com/todogroup/osposurvey)
| Study | [The state of the OSPO 2019](https://github.com/todogroup/osposurvey)
| Study | [The state of the OSPO 2020](https://github.com/todogroup/osposurvey)
| Study | [The state of the OSPO 2021](https://github.com/todogroup/osposurvey)
| Study | [The state of the OSPO 2022](https://github.com/todogroup/osposurvey)
| Study | [The Evolution of the OSPO](https://linuxfoundation.org/tools/the-evolution-of-the-open-source-program-office-ospo/)
| Study | [Understanding the Open Source Development Model](https://derkling.matbug.net/_media/docs:lf_os_dev_model.pdf)
| Study | [Artificial Intelligence and Data in Open Source](https://www.linuxfoundation.org/research/artificial-intelligence-and-data-in-open-source)
| Study | [The Business Value of the OSPO](https://www.linuxfoundation.org/research/business-value-of-ospo)
| Study | [A Deep Dive into Open Source Program Offices: Structure, Roles, Responsibilities, and Challenges](https://www.linuxfoundation.org/research/a-deep-dive-into-open-source-program-offices)
| Study | [The Evolution of the Open Source Program Office (OSPO)](https://www.linuxfoundation.org/research/the-evolution-of-the-open-source-program-office-ospo)
| Case Study | [Autodesk OSPO](https://todogroup.org/guides/casestudies/autodesk/)
| Case Study | [Capital One - OSPO in regulated environments](https://todogroup.org/guides/casestudies/capitalone/)
| Case Study | [Porsche - OSPOs in Automotiv](https://todogroup.org/guides/casestudies/porsche/)
| Case Study | [Comcast](https://todogroup.org/guides/casestudies/comcast/)
| Case Study | [Dropbox](https://todogroup.org/guides/casestudies/dropbox/)
| Case Study | [Meta](https://todogroup.org/guides/casestudies/facebook/)
| Case Study | [Microsof](https://todogroup.org/guides/casestudies/microsoft/)
| Case Study | [National Instruments](https://todogroup.org/guides/casestudies/ni/)
| Case Study | [Porsche](https://todogroup.org/guides/casestudies/porsche/)
| Case Study | [Red Hat](https://todogroup.org/guides/casestudies/redhat/)
| Case Study | [Salesforce](https://todogroup.org/guides/casestudies/salesforce/)
| Case Study | [SAP](https://todogroup.org/guides/casestudies/sap/)
| Case Study | [Uber](https://todogroup.org/guides/casestudies/uber/)
| Case Study | [Rochester Institute of Technology OSPO](https://www.rit.edu/news/rit-creates-openrit-university-wide-initiative-all-things-open)
| Case Study | [Trinity College Dublin OSPO](https://ospoplusplus.org/resource/trinity-college-dublin-ospo/)
| Case Study | [Johns Hopkins University OSPO](https://ospoplusplus.org/resource/johns-hopkins-university-ospo/)
| Case Study | [University of California Santa Cruz OSPO](https://ospoplusplus.org/resource/ospo-uc-santa-cruz/)
| Presentation | [How Government OSPOs Deliver Value for Citizens at Scale](https://youtu.be/uX1ULoGR6lg)
| Article | [The Dutch OSPO](https://joinup.ec.europa.eu/collection/open-source-observatory-osor/news/dutch-digitalisation-minister-announces-ospo-creation)
| Article | [The OSPO – A New Tool for Digital Government](https://openforumeurope.org/publications/the-ospo-a-new-tool-for-digital-government/)
| Standard | [Standard for Public Code](https://standard.publiccode.net/)
| Specification | [OpenChain Security Assurance Specification](https://www.openchainproject.org/security-assurance)
| Specification | [OpenChain ISO/IEC 5230:2020](https://www.openchainproject.org/license-compliance)
| Book | [The Open Source Way 2.0](https://www.theopensourceway.org/the_open_source_way-guidebook-2.0.html)
| Book | [VM (Vicky) Brasseur: Forge Your Future with Open Source](https://www.oreilly.com/library/view/forge-your-future/9781680506389/f_0000.xhtml)
| Book | [Eric S. Raymond: The Cathedral & the Bazaar](https://www.oreilly.com/library/view/the-cathedral/0596001088/)
| Book | [Open Source Law, Policy and Practice (2nd edn)](https://academic.oup.com/book/44727)

0 comments on commit 31db21d

Please sign in to comment.